  • Pigeon droppings are acidic (pH 3.5–4.5) and corrode metal, concrete, stonework, and painted surfaces on colonial-era brick buildings and Victorian row houses over time, leading to costly repairs
  • A nesting pair of pigeons can produce 6–8 eggs per year, with chicks reaching reproductive maturity in approximately 6 months — making early roof peak intervention on courthouse squares far more cost-effective than delayed action

DIY vs. Professional Pigeon Control in Mount Pleasantroof-peak-protection

DIY MethodEffectivenessLimitation
Removing food sourcesHelpful as part of a broader planUrban environments provide too many alternative food sources for this alone
Bird gel or sticky repellentMildly effective on flat ledgesCollects dust and debris quickly, loses stickiness, and can trap small songbirds
Water sprinklers or motion spraysSome short-term deterrenceNot practical for rooftops or upper ledges; water waste and maintenance cost
Homemade spice or vinegar spraysVery short-term deterrentWashes away with rain and requires constant reapplication
Ultrasonic devicesMinimal proven effectivenessMost peer-reviewed studies show negligible impact on pigeon behavior
